Transaction 8446e2df47e2cf7a3f6040b7bac39c6a35dbbb4494da612ce3935ce23083ae94

60 Input
1 Outputs
  • 8446e2df47e2cf7a3f6040b7bac39c6a35dbbb4494da612ce3935ce23083ae94:0
  • value  17506896
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h